Salary and Perks Expected
University lecturer jobs in Bangladesh typically offer a salary range that varies based on experience, qualifications, and the institution's funding. On average, you can expect a starting salary between BDT 40,000 to BDT 70,000 per month, with experienced lecturers earning up to BDT 100,000 or more. Perks often include health insurance, paid leave, and opportunities for research funding and professional development. Institutions may also provide additional benefits such as housing allowances and access to academic resources, enhancing your overall compensation package.

Career Advantage and Weakness
University lecturer jobs in Bangladesh offer significant career advantages, including opportunities for research and academic growth. These positions often come with a stable salary, benefits, and the chance to influence and shape future generations. However, potential weaknesses include limited funding for research projects and challenges in academic promotion due to institutional bureaucracy. Understanding the balance between these factors can help you make informed decisions about pursuing a career in academia.
